Lilian Valko is a scholar working on Cognitive Neuroscience, Psychiatry and Mental health and Clinical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Lilian Valko has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 475 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ience, 7 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health and 2 papers in Clinical Psychology. Recurrent topics in Lilian Valko’s work include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(7 papers), Neural and Behavioral Psychology Studies (4 papers) and EEG and Brain-Computer Interfaces (3 papers). Lilian Valko is often cited by papers focused on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(7 papers), Neural and Behavioral Psychology Studies (4 papers) and EEG and Brain-Computer Interfaces (3 papers). Lilian Valko coll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Denmark and Germany. Lilian Valko's co-authors include Daniel Brandeis, Renate Drechsler, Ueli C. Müller, Lutz Jäncke, Michaela Esslen, Thomas Baumgärtner, Hans‐Christoph Steinhausen, Mirko Döhnert, Martina D. Liechti and Mirko Doehnert and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Child Psychology and Psychiatry, Psychological Medicine and Journal of Neural Transmission.
